Fire Protection Districts General Representation

The Firm serves as general counsel to numerous fire protection districts throughout California. The Firm advises them wide matters ranging from technical issues such as reorganizations and consolidations before Local Agency Formations (LAFCOs), to mundane issues including advice on ordinances, payroll, finance, and public records requests. On behalf of its clients, the Firm deals with numerous government agencies ranging from Departments of the State of California to the United States Forest Service and Bureau of Indian Affairs.

Local Government General Representation

The Firm's Governmental clients are advised and represented on a variety of issues and in administrative and litigation proceedings including public finance, administration of claims under the California Tort Claims Act, employment rights, environmental compliance, and real estate development, and in proceedings before LAFCOs, involving changes of organization and reorganization, in addition to formation, administration and dissolution of joint powers authorities.


Land Use and Real Estate Development

The Firm advises and represents developers and owners of residential, commercial and industrial properties in administrative and litigation proceedings in land use matters, which are affected by the California Environmental Quality Act (Public Resources Code § 21000 et seq., "CEQA"). The Firm has been involved as lead counsel in several published appellate cases and trial court cases concerning land use and CEQA compliance issues. The Firm also has extensive experience in obtaining land use entitlements from local, environmental, state and federal agencies.

In connection with these matters, the Firm has performed analyses of environmental documentation required under CEQA, including but not limited to, procedural notices, and draft and final environmental impact reports.


Environmental Litigation

The Firm has extensive experience litigating our clients' environmental needs, including but not limited to disputes over CEQA, water quality, air quality, endangered species, and National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A) legal issues.

The Firm represents developers, community groups, municipalities, private corporations, and individuals in resolving their environmental issues.

The Firm collaborates with environmental consultants when required, and always seeks to resolve our clients' disputes quickly without litigation where possible. However our attorneys work with the clients to aggressively litigate their objectives where litigation cannot be avoided.
